- W818938766 abstract "In this multipartner project the detrimental effects of tramp elements coming from scrap are studied. Scrap is used to produce steel e.g. in the electric arc furnace route. Cu is included there coming e.g. from automotive scrap, Sn coming e.g. from tin plate scrap. Following to the European Scrap Grading System the Cu-content in the scrap is 0.25-0.50%, the Sn-content is 0.01-0.07%. In an earlier study it was found that during continuous casting route the contents must be less than 0.2% Cu and 0.05% Sn. So the scrap there mostly cannot be used directly. The detrimental effects of tramp elements Cu and Sn depend on metallurgical processes such as diffusion and oxidation. So it has to be expected, that the tolerable limits depend on the temperature-time-histories during production. New near net shape casting technique such as twin roll casting (2-4 mm thickness) or DSC-casting (10-15 mm thickness) include a much quicker cooling than given in a continuously cast slab (≈ 25 cm thick). Special feature of near net shape casting is furthermore the aspect of inline hot rolling. It should be mentioned that concerning the productivity the techniques of near net shape casting and the electric arc furnace route will fit together excellently. The aim of this project was to investigate the tolerable limits of Cu and Sn from scrap, if the casting process is one of the.new near net shape casting techniques. A further goal was to investigate the development of new steels, where Cu is added intentionally in larger amounts; improved corrosion resistance and mechanical properties are expected therefrom. The distribution of tasks was planned and really carried out as follows: Swedish Institute for Metals Research (SIMR) contributed expertise regarding laboratory-scale simulation using hot compression equipment and evaluation of microstructures and mechanical properties for both laboratory and pilot plant materials. Conditions for avoiding hot shortness are identified as well as ways of increasing the strength of the products by utilising Cu as an alloying element. The laboratory simulations provided guide-lines for the larger scale pilot plant trials. Metallographic studies as well as texture measurements were carried out. Salzgitter-Mannesmann-Forschung (SZMF) together with subcontractor Technical University Clausthal (TUC) performed trials with the DSC simulator to achieve a rapid scan through the relevant process parameter ranges in order to determine those which are suitable regarding material properties. Based on this work and on the results of the project partners DSC pilot plant trials were performed for selected grades and process parameters. Both materials from the simulator and from pilot plant trials were investigated; mechanical and technical properties were studied. Max-Planck-Institut fur Eisenforschung (MPI) has equipment and experience in strip casting by the twin roll technique for strip thicknesses in the range of 1-5 mm. Hot rolling in-line is possible, as also is heat treatment using an in-line furnace. The casting process is well understood so that process modifications could be made as dictated by the demands of product properties. Hot and cold rolling could be carried out as additional stages of product treatment. The rollability was itself a product property to be investigated. Model calculations for hot shortness, metallography, mechanical investigations and texture measurements were carried out. MPI also undertook the coordination. The investigation was concentrated at a low carbon steel DC 04; this is produced in large amounts, especially used for deep drawing, and it is very sensitive to tramp elements. The tramp element additions were 0-2.5% Cu and 0-0.15% Sn." @default.
